The rural market has long been a simple and familiar memory in the daily life of people in rural areas. Nowadays, the image of the rural market is still associated with cultural beauty, which is preserved and promoted.
The stalls at SomoFarm’s rural market are decorated in a rustic style, reflecting the spirit of the old countryside through familiar objects such as clay pots, bamboo sieves, palm-leaf trays, bamboo shoulder poles, and dishes from ancient Southern Vietnam…
In Somo Farm’s rural market, traditional dishes full of the flavors of the rivers and waters are showcased: Coconut-stuffed sizzling pancakes with wild betel leaves, Crispy shrimp and water mimosa fritters, Papaya and river crab salad with crispy pork belly, Steamed snails stuffed with ginger, Field crab noodle soup, Fried elephant ear fish, Balut, and more. The sweet cakes that can only be fully appreciated “in the countryside” include: Tet cakes, Banh it, Banh da lon, Green bean sweet soup, and more. There are also various stalls offering grilled corn with scallion oil, grilled bananas, steamed cassava with coconut water, and, most importantly, fresh fruits from Southern Vietnam in the “rural market menu.”
The dishes carry the distinctive features of the cuisine of the river and water regions, prepared with natural ingredients cultivated on the farm to ensure the health and safety of consumers.
